英文摘要 | The effect of encapsulation of C60 fullerenes upon the buckling strength of hosting carbon nanotubes (CNTs) has been investigated, using molecular dynamics (MD) simulations. The simulation results show that encapsulating C60 fullerenes into some CNTs with diameters larger than that of the (10, 10) CNT, in particular the (14, 14) and (18, 18) CNTs, significantly reduces the buckling strength, in contrast to the conventional wisdom that fillings increase the mechanical strength of hollow structures. The simulations have also confirmed the previous findings that filling a (10, 10) CNT with C60 increases the buckling strength. Our detailed analysis reveals that the interaction between the C60 fullerenes and the hosting (10, 10) CNT is cylindrically symmetric, while the presence of a zigzag array of C60 inside the (14, 14) CNT breaks the cylindrical symmetry and so does the presence of the three arrays of C60 inside the (18, 18) CNT. The induced asymmetries cause one peak for the C60@(14, 14) system and three peaks for the C60@(18, 18) system in the corresponding force distribution along the circumferential direction. The force concentration leads to observed reduction in the buckling strength. The reduction is more severe for C60@(14, 14) than for C60@(18, 18), because the force distribution of the former system is more asymmetric. |
